Lynn Abbey

Lynn Abbey is a respected and prolific author in the fantasy genre, with a career that spans several decades. She began publishing in 1979, with the novel "Daughter of the Bright Moon" and the short story "The Face of Chaos," which was featured in a shared world anthology called Thieves World. Abbey's early writing was met with encouragement from esteemed author Gordon R. Dickson, which helped to propel her career forward.

In the 1980s, Abbey became known for her work as a co-editor, alongside Robert Asprin, on the Thieves World books. During this time, she also contributed to other shared world series, including Heroes in Hell and Merovingen Nights. Abbey's writing during the 1980s established her as a prominent figure in the fantasy genre, and her collaborations with Asprin helped to solidify her reputation as a skilled editor and writer.

Abbey and Asprin divorced in 1993, and Abbey subsequently moved to Oklahoma City. Despite the personal changes in her life, Abbey continued to write and publish novels, including original works and tie-ins to Role Playing Games for TSR. In 2002, she returned to Thieves World with the novel "Sanctuary" and began editing new anthologies, starting with "Turning Points".
